Methanesulfonamide is a chemical compound with the CAS number 3144-09-0. Its molecular formula is CH₃SO₂NH₂. It is a white crystalline solid that is soluble in water and commonly used as an intermediate in organic synthesis. Methanesulfonamide has a characteristic sulfonamide functional group and is known for its stability under normal conditions.
Methanesulfonamide is widely used in pharmaceuticals as a building block for drug synthesis. It also finds applications in the chemical industry for producing various derivatives and in research for functional group manipulation. Additionally, it is used in the production of certain food additives and as a reagent in analytical chemistry.
Methanesulfonamide is generally considered safe when handled properly. However, it should be treated with caution as it can cause irritation to the skin, eyes, and respiratory system. Safety data sheets recommend using appropriate personal protective equipment (PPE) such as gloves and goggles. It is important to follow standard laboratory safety protocols to minimize exposure risks.
Methanesulfonamide should be stored in a cool, dry, and well-ventilated area away from direct light. It is typically kept in a sealed container to prevent moisture absorption. The recommended storage temperature is between 0°C and 25°C, and it should be protected from strong oxidizing agents to maintain stability and prevent degradation.
